#95cc60 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#95cc60 is composed of 58.4% red, 80% green and 37.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.9%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 90.6 degrees, a saturation of 51.4% and a lightness of 58.8%. #95cc60 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ffc0 with #2b9900.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#95cc60 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#95cc60 has RGB values of R:149, G:204, B:96 and CMYK values of C:0.27,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 9817184.

Shades and Tints of #95cc60
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030401 is the darkest color, while #f8fcf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#95cc60
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#969c90 is the less saturated color, while #94fc30 is the most saturated one.
